Transaction 8682fc70841d83bc3b7794d44df916cb89c2499990255076e451f8a3bca50f3e
1 Input
2 Outputs
- 8682fc70841d83bc3b7794d44df916cb89c2499990255076e451f8a3bca50f3e:0
- 8682fc70841d83bc3b7794d44df916cb89c2499990255076e451f8a3bca50f3e:1
value 5882
address 15XviBSruGXK7wcC7RJQnXukG2pkJuk8pk
value 1052311
address 35tASY71UMTsvfja9ZNyRqbev7VftR6acp